Salmah

The NAS Old Testament Hebrew Lexicon

 Strong's Number:   8009  
Original WordWord Origin
hmlXthe same as (08008)
Transliterated WordTDNT Entry
SalmahNone
Phonetic SpellingParts of Speech
sal-maw'   Proper Name Masculine
 Definition
Salmon = "garment"
  1. father of Boaz, father-in-law of Ruth, and grandfather of David
    1. also 'Salmah', 'Salma'
